Top 3 Best Hanover Public Schools (2024)

For the 2024 school year, there are 4 public schools serving 2,857 students in Hanover, MD (there are 5 private schools, serving 545 private students). 84% of all K-12 students in Hanover, MD are educated in public schools (compared to the MD state average of 86%).
The top ranked public schools in Hanover, MD are Chesapeake Science Point, Thomas Viaduct and Hanover Hills.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Hanover, MD public schools have an average math proficiency score of 18% (versus the Maryland public school average of 19%), and reading proficiency score of 38% (versus the 36% statewide average). Schools in Hanover have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Maryland public schools.
Minority enrollment is 85%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Maryland public school average of 66% (majority Black).
